Business & Entrepreneurship in China

An applied immersion exploring digital business, e-commerce, new consumer behaviour, entrepreneurship and China market strategy through academic sessions, curated field study and a team-based innovation project.

What students examine

Digital business

Compare platform, data and service-led business models.

E-commerce

Map customer journeys, channels and ecosystem roles.

New consumer

Interpret changing preferences without reducing China to a single market.

Entrepreneurship

Test opportunity recognition and business-model assumptions.

China market strategy

Evaluate localisation, partnership and responsible-growth choices.

Learning outcomes

Analyse

Explain how context shapes a business model and route to market.

Compare

Evaluate contrasting customer, channel and partnership choices.

Question

Separate observed evidence from prior assumptions.

Design

Develop a team response to a market opportunity or challenge.

Communicate

Present a concise, evidence-based recommendation across cultures.

An illustrative eight-day rhythm

Arrival and orientation lead into academic framing, two or three structured field-study blocks, cultural interpretation, a project studio and a final presentation. This is a design pattern, not a confirmed itinerary. Candidate field-study organisations, cities and access are subject to confirmation.
